In theory, dmd is really easy to build: it's just a collection of 
D files in a single repository with no external dependencies. Why 
have there always been such complex makefiles/scripts to build it?

Well, after replacing most of dmd's backend's C-style extern 
function declarations with proper imports [1], there's a simple 
way to build the compiler. Instead of needing to list every 
source file, you can leverage the `-i` flag which automatically 
compiles imports, and create a build script as short as this:

```
echo -n "/etc" >> SYSCONFDIR.imp
cd compiler/src
dmd -i dmd/mars.d -of=../../dmd dmd/eh.d dmd/backend/dtype.d 
-version=MARS -Jdmd/res -J../..
```

On my linux pc, these 3 lines take 2.0 seconds to complete and it 
uses max 680MB RAM.

The official way to build a non-release compiler is:

```
cd compiler/src
rdmd build.d BUILD=debug
```

build.d is 2400 lines, takes 2.3 seconds to complete a clean 
build, and uses max 613MB RAM.

The build script does separate compilation, multi-threading, 
includes debug info (`-g`), and builds other things as well. 
Still, my takeaways are:

- The build script is overly complex
- `dmd -i` is awesome
- Without too much templates/CTFE, dmd compiles pretty fast (150 
KLOC/second in this case), reducing the need for 
incremental/parallel compilation

Eventually I hope to make just `dmd -i dmd/mars.d` work, I'll see 
how close I can get to that.

[...] I propose a new compiler switch that does the following: - For every file included by -i, check whether it has changed since the last compile. - If none of the input files, including those pulled in by -i, have changed since the last compile, skip all semantic and codegen steps and exit with a success status. Then you could just unconditionally run {dmd,ldc2} -i every time, and it will just be a (mostly) no-op if none of the source files have changed. // The big question is, of course, how will the compiler know whether a file has changed? There are several ways of doing this. - The age-old Make way of checking timestamps. OK if you're on the filesystem, but unreliable and prone to false positives and false negatives. False positives are not horrible -- the worst is you just recompile something that didn't change, no problem, you get the same binary. But false negatives are very bad: the compiler gives you the impression that it has recompiled the binary but actually did nothing. But in the general case this shouldn't happen (not frequently anyway), so a workaround could just be to recompile without the new switch when you suspect false negatives are happening. - Do a quick checksum of each imported file and compare against some stored checksums. This could be stored in the executable in an optional section that gets ignored by the linker, for example. The compiler loads this section and compares the checksum of each source file against it. If the checksum is the same, the source file hasn't changed. If the checksum is different, or if there's no checksum loaded (this is the first compilation of that file), compile as usual. The advantage of this approach is that if your checksum algorithm is reliable, false positives and false negatives should (almost) never happen. The disadvantage is that this will be slow. // The above scheme, of course, falls down if you do tricky things like having string mixins that construct import statements: string makeCode(string x, string y) { return x ~ " " ~ y ~ ";"; } void main() { mixin(makeCode("import", "mymodule"); } The compiler wouldn't know that mymodule.d is being pulled in without running semantic. So the savings will be less, possibly much less, and you might as well just recompile everything every time instead. T -- Mediocrity has been pushed to extremes.

The current architecture of DMDFE just doesn't lend itself to this, what with mutating the AST as the compilation goes on, and all that. If you want to do this, you're probably looking at reimplementing the compiler from scratch to be a live compiler service, rather than a batch process. It will have to hold the program AST in memory and be able to replace and recompile parts of it upon request (e.g. when a source file changes). Keep in mind that replacing and recompiling parts of the AST may not be as simple as it sounds, because other parts of the AST (e.g., other modules) may have references to the old AST, so all of those have to be updated as well. The AST structures must be designed to handle this kind of operation; I highly doubt whether the current DMDFE AST structures can handle something like this at all. T -- Guns don't kill people.
